Some of the major rivers in the Dominican Republic include Yaque del Norte, Yuna, Yaque del Sur, and Ozama. These rivers play a crucial role in the country's ecosystem and provide water for agriculture and other uses.

As of 2013, there are over twenty-five rivers that flow in the country Pakistan. Some of the names of the rivers are Kech River, Dasht River, and the Hub River.
Rivers in Bolivia include the Rio Negro, and the Madeira and Abuna Rivers. Other rivers include Sena, Tambopata, and Claro Rivers.
The Tigris River and the Euphrates River are the two major rivers in the country of Iraq. Lake Tharthar is the largest lake in Iraq.
